Pet Valentine's Day Gifts More Popular than Ever According to Study by APPMA

The American Pet Products Manufacturers Association, the nation's leading not-for-profit trade organization serving the interests of the pet product industry and educating the public on the many joys and health benefits associated with pet ownership, announced that more pet owners are now choosing to include their pets as recipients of Valentine's Day Gifts. The APPMA forecasts that millions of pets will be receiving specialty cookies, heart-shaped beds, and even pink rhinestone sunglasses this Valentines Day.

According to a survey by the APPMA, more than nine million pets will receive a Valentine's gift from their owners. "With more people considering pets a member of the family, manufacturers are responding with products that resemble those for humans," public relations administrator for APPMA, Jennifer Bilbao said. "That means all the boxes of Valentine chocolates, cards and flowers that have traditionally lined store shelves this time of year are now sharing space with similar Valentine gifts for pets."

The APPMA has released a list of several leading pet gifts available for Valentine's Day. They include Canine Sweet Hearts and Canine Gourmet Cookies by Claudia's Canine Cuisine, Matching Human/Pet Sunglasses by Doggles, Fetch-It Pets' Valentine's Day Heart charms, the Achy-Breaky Heart, a large, heart-shaped Combat squeaker toy made by Bamboo, Fleece Bone and Fleece Buddy w/Squeaker by Planet Dog, heart-shaped dog beds and Paws of Endearment by Remember Me Products, which is a keepsake plaque with a place for a pet's photo and a bronze-like casting of his or her paw print.
